• Jeffrey Wertkin says work, money pressures drove him to crime
• Prosecutors say he was greedy and deserves 34 months in prison
The pressure finally got to Jeffrey Wertkin.
Wertkin is a former Justice Department lawyer who stole sealed whistle-blower lawsuits and offered to sell them to companies named in the cases. After pleading guilty, he now says the demands of succeeding at a high-powered Washington law firm and providing a better life for his family left him depressed and pushed him down “the wrong path,” according to a legal brief.
